Executive Director – Community Policy & Engagement (Remote)

New York, United States

Job Summary

We are seeking an experienced Executive Director to lead a high-profile statewide initiative focused on social justice, policy

development, and community engagement. The Executive Director will provide strategic leadership, oversee day-to-day operations,

and ensure the successful completion of program deliverables, including a comprehensive final report.

This position is a remote, full-time role with flexible scheduling. Occasional evening/weekend hours and travel within New York

State will be required for community hearings, forums, and stakeholder meetings.

Key Responsibilities

● Provide strategic leadership and manage overall program operations.

● Develop and implement process plans, policies, and workflows to ensure timely deliverables.

● Coordinate and synthesize input from public hearings, experts, and stakeholders into actionable findings.

● Facilitate remote and in-person community engagement sessions across New York State.

● Oversee staff recruitment, onboarding, and performance, ensuring compliance with all applicable laws and reporting

standards.

● Collaborate with historians, legal experts, policy advisors, and researchers to ensure comprehensive documentation.

● Deliver clear, accurate, and timely reporting to stakeholders, including drafting and editing final recommendations.

● Manage program budgets, logistics, and administrative requirements.

Qualifications

● Minimum 5 years of leadership experience in social justice, public policy, or community-based initiatives.

● At least 3 years in an executive or senior management role.

● Graduate degree in law, public administration, social sciences, or a related field (JD, MPA, MS, PhD, etc.)

● Demonstrated success in community engagement and consensus-building.

● Strong organizational, project management, and communication skills.

● Ability to balance strategic oversight with hands-on management.

Desired Skills

● Expertise in reparative justice, racial equity, or policy reform.

● Experience managing multidisciplinary teams and consultants.

● Advanced writing, editing, and presentation skills (including data visualization).

● Public speaking and facilitation experience.

● Flexible availability (evenings/weekends when needed) and willingness to travel across New York State.

Work Environment & Compensation

● Remote position with travel required for statewide engagement.

● Competitive hourly rate based on experience and qualifications.

● Contract term: 12 months, with potential renewal.

Job Type: Contract

Pay: $70.00 - $80.00 per hour

Work Location: Remote
